When Trust is Broken: What Qualifies as Medical Malpractice?


Clinical malpractice happens when a doctor deviates from the approved standard of care, which variance leads to injury to a person. It's not nearly enough that a bad result happened; the focus hinges on whether the medical care professional acted negligently or incompetently.


Some usual scenarios include:



  • A delayed medical diagnosis that intensifies a person's problem

  • Surgical procedure carried out on the wrong website

  • Inaccurate medication dose or prescription

  • Birth injuries resulting from improper prenatal care


In these situations, proving negligence includes demonstrating that a clinical criterion was breached, and that violation created straight damage. This isn't always easy-- and that's where a proficient advocate can be found in.

Person Rights: More Than Just a Legal Concept


As a patient, you have legal rights-- and those legal rights are not optional. They're the structure of secure and moral clinical therapy. Among one of the most crucial rights is the right to informed permission. This indicates you must be completely enlightened about the potential threats and advantages of any kind of therapy or procedure before it happens.


You also have the right to prompt and competent treatment, the right to ask inquiries, and the right to get sincere responses. When any of these civil liberties are endangered, and damage results, it becomes an issue worth checking out.

From Doubt to Action: What to Do If You Suspect Malpractice


If you believe that you or an enjoyed one has been a victim of clinical negligence, it can be tough to know where to start. The most important action is to trust your impulses. If something feels off, you have every right to ask inquiries and look for a consultation.


Start by gathering all your medical records and recording your experience. Make a note of dates, names of medical suppliers, and the information of conversations and therapies. This info can become critical in developing a case.
